Ingredients
1 tbsp butter
1/2 tsp vanilla
2 tbsp heavy cream
1/2 cup splenda
1/2 lb chocolate, unsweetened
Directions
Melt chocolate in pyrex dish microwave. Add butter and melt. Add cream(I usually just need 1 Tablespoon).Whisk together well.Add enough splenda until sweet enough for you. Drop by teaspoonfuls onto wax paper and put them in your freezer. Wait about 20 minutes and enjoy. One or two was all it took to satisfy my craving and kept me on the right track.
